 I’d opt for Mike Meggison at Kelbrook . Specify that you want the instruction from Mike if possible ,that’s  not that the other instructors won’t be good , just Mike has years of experience . This suggestion is based on myself , friends , and family all having lessons there at one time or another . 

Kelbrook is a great place for lessons . It has been a professional shooting school for years  .  The set up is in extremely natural  surroundings , and they have good targets for instruction. 

Kelbrook have a good range of guns to use as well .
